Many people are worried about the new mobile phone directory which enables people to find the number they want
Run by Connectivity http://www.118800.co.uk/ they have bought lists of 16 million phone numbers – around 40 per cent of those in regular use in the UK.
Connectivity insists it is 'privacy friendly' because it will not give out mobile numbers, but instead act as an intermediary to put users in touch with whoever they are searching for.
On their website it states:
- We NEVER give out your mobile phone number
- We NEVER sell your mobile phone number to anyone – including sales organisations
- We have NO children listed in our directory (How do they know?)
Instead, operators will find and dial the target's number and ask whether they are prepared to receive the call. If the target (you) doesn't answer their phone, then they'll send you an SMS message with the callers Name & Phone number for you to respond to. For either transaction Connectivity is going to charge the Enquirer £1.
